#include "longline.h"
/*Routines for reading/writing strings of arbitrary length.
Copyright (C) 2000,2001,2002 Brian Langenberger
Released under the terms of the GNU Public License.
See the file "COPYING" for full details.*/
void printLongLine(FILE *stream, struct StringBlock *block) {
int i;
if (block == NULL) {
fputc('\n', stream);
return;
} else {
for (i = 0 ; i < block->length ; i++) {
fputc(block->block[i], stream);
}
printLongLine(stream, block->next);
}
}
struct StringBlock *readBlocks(FILE *stream) {
int c;
struct StringBlock *block;
block = (struct StringBlock *)testalloc(sizeof(struct StringBlock));
block->length = 0;
/*This reads in characters until \n, EOF or the end of the BLOCKLENGTH
occurs. The \n or EOF will trigger a return from the function.
But if it hits the end of the BLOCKLENGTH, the current block will
be ended and the next block will be allocated recursively.*/
while (block->length < BLOCKLENGTH) {
c = fgetc(stream);
if (c == EOF) {
/*if entire line is just EOF, drop it entirely*/
if (block->length == 0) {
free(block);
return NULL;
} else {
/*but if the last line has EOF rather than \n,
it should be returned rather than dropped*/
block->next = NULL;
return block;
}
} else if (c == '\n') {
block->next = NULL;
return block;
} else {
block->block[block->length] = c;
}
block->length++;
}
block->next = readBlocks(stream);
return block;
}
void freeBlocks(struct StringBlock *block) {
if (block == NULL) {
return;
} else {
freeBlocks(block->next);
free(block);
}
}
int lineLength(struct StringBlock *block) {
if (block == NULL) {
return 0;
} else {
return block->length + lineLength(block->next);
}
}
int cmpLongLine(struct StringBlock *a, struct StringBlock *b) {
int i;
if ((a == NULL) && (b == NULL)) {
return 0;
} else if (b == NULL) {
return a->block[0];
} else if (b == NULL) {
return 0 - a->block[0];
} else {
for (i = 0 ; i < a->length && i < b->length ; i++) {
if (a->block[i] != b->block[i]) {
return a->block[i] - b->block[i];
}
}
if (a->length > b->length) {
return a->block[i];
} else if (b->length > a->length) {
return -1 * b->block[i];
} else {
return cmpLongLine(a->next, b->next);
}
}
}
char *buildString(struct StringBlock *block) {
char *string;
int length,i,j;
struct StringBlock *head;
length = lineLength(block) + 1;
string = (char *)testalloc(length);
for (head = block,i = 0 ; head != NULL ; head = head->next) {
for (j = 0 ; j < head->length ; j++,i++) {
string[i] = head->block[j];
}
}
string[i] = '\0';
return string;
}
char *readLongLine(FILE *stream) {
struct StringBlock *block;
char *line;
block = readBlocks(stream);
if (block == NULL) {
return NULL;
} else {
line = buildString(block);
freeBlocks(block);
return line;
}
}
struct StringBlock *readStrippedBlocks(FILE *file) {
struct StringBlock *toreturn;
toreturn = readBlocks(file);
if (toreturn == NULL) {
return toreturn;
} else if (lineLength(toreturn) == 0) {
freeBlocks(toreturn);
return readStrippedBlocks(file);
} else if (toreturn->block[0] == '#') {
freeBlocks(toreturn);
return readStrippedBlocks(file);
} else {
return toreturn;
}
}
